Step into a fully realized Primary Montessori classroom and experience the power of the Prepared Environment in action. During this interactive workshop, participants will spend the morning exploring the essential elements of an authentic Montessori classroom, including intentional classroom design, the sequence and organization of materials within each curriculum area, support for independent learning, and the cultivation of respect for the environment and one another. Through observation, discussion, and reflection, both new and experienced Montessori educators will deepen their understanding of how the environment serves as a key driver of children's engagement, concentration, and growth. In the afternoon, participants will bridge vision to practice by examining how Montessori principles can be implemented within the realities of public school settings. Together, we will identify practical strategies, prioritize next steps, and develop actionable plans for transforming traditional classroom spaces into environments that more fully reflect Montessori philosophy. Teachers will leave inspired, equipped with concrete ideas, and ready to create meaningful change in their own classrooms.
